To add a little to this, I experience the same problem but only when I launch konsole as a different user than I originally logged in as, and the delay only happens when attempting to use tab completion for the first time. When using gdb in debug mode there is no info generated, konsole simply hangs for 30 secs and then operates as normal. To duplicate, login into KDE as normal, open konsole (or any terminal program for that matter) xhost + -> su - differant-user -> konsole -> hit tab key a couple of times and it freezes.  of special note may not be a problem specific to konsole, as I get the exact same behavior with the digikam beta where it will only load with whatever username I log into kde first, it does not generate any debug info it just never finishes loading.

Comment 4 Robert Knight 2009-01-19 14:29:10 UTC
Does it happen when you press backspace at the start of a line as well?  If you're seeing problems in KGet then it is probably happening the first time that Konsole tries to call out to KNotify to tell it that something has happened in the session.
